はてブログ

はてなブックマーク新着エントリーの過去ログサイトです。



タグ ThinkIT

新着順 人気順 5 users 10 users 50 users 100 users 500 users 1000 users
 
(1 - 11 / 11件)
 

[ThinkIT] 第1回:MapServerとは (2/3)

2008/12/21 このエントリーをはてなブックマークに追加 6 users Instapaper Pocket Tweet Facebook Share Evernote Clip zlib ディストリビューション PostgreSQL 大抵

MapServerのインストールの前に、ApacheとPostgreSQL、PHPがインストールされていることが必要です。まずは、MapServerで使用する各種ライブラリをインストールします。必須のライブラリはlibpng、freetype、GD、Zlibとそれらの開発パッケージです。これらのライブラリは大抵のディストリビューションの配布パッケージに... 続きを読む

[ThinkIT] 第6回:BTS(Bug Tracking System)の利用 (1/3)

2007/02/26 このエントリーをはてなブックマークに追加 158 users Instapaper Pocket Tweet Facebook Share Evernote Clip タスク ステータス パク 規模 Webアプリケーション

システム開発を進めるにあたり、バグやタスクなどを管理して、現在発生しているバグの数や担当者といったステータスを把握する必要があります。また、ある程度以上の規模のWebアプリケーションを開発する場合、数人のチームで開発を進めるケースが多く、開発を円滑に進めていくためにスタッフ間での情報共有が重要になってきます。 「Bug Tracking System(以下、BTS)」は、これらの問題を解決するため... 続きを読む

[ThinkIT] 第1回:Prototype.jsを使う準備 (1/2)

2007/02/22 このエントリーをはてなブックマークに追加 363 users Instapaper Pocket Tweet Facebook Share Evernote Clip 我流 オブジェクト指向 筆者 黎明期 エンジニア

筆者がPrototype.jsに初めて出会ったのは、2005年9月ごろだったと思います。この頃、オブジェクト指向JavaScriptはまだまだ黎明期で、オブジェクト指向の書き方もさまざまな我流が存在していたことを覚えています。 もちろん、筆者も我流のオブジェクト指向で書いていました。しかし、すべてのエンジニアが我流の書き方をしていては、JavaScriptのオブジェクト指向は普及しません。 そんな... 続きを読む

[ThinkIT] 第2回:Subversionによるバージョン管理(前編) (1/3)

2006/12/14 このエントリーをはてなブックマークに追加 442 users Instapaper Pocket Tweet Facebook Share Evernote Clip Subversion ウノウ ドキュメント 無償 後編

今回は、Subversionによるバージョン管理方法とウノウでの導入事例について前編と後編にわけて紹介していきます。 Subversionとは、無償で利用できるバージョン管理システムです。現在もオープンソースで活発に開発が進んでおり、執筆時点の最新バージョンは1.4.2となります。バージョン管理システムとは、ソースコードや仕様書などを含むドキュメントなど、時間とともに内容が変化するファイルを管理す... 続きを読む

[ThinkIT] 第1回:複数人による開発の要所を押さえる (1/3)

2006/11/30 このエントリーをはてなブックマークに追加 105 users Instapaper Pocket Tweet Facebook Share Evernote Clip PHP 統一 規模 Webアプリケーション開発 事例

PHPは生産性の高い開発言語として広く普及しました。現在も多くのWebアプリケーション開発でPHPが採用されており、その手軽さも手伝って実績を伸ばし続けています。手軽に開発できることから、個人での開発もでき、独自の開発手法が多く存在し、複数人では統一が難しいといわれています。 そのため複数人による開発では、確固とした開発手法がとられてない事例が多いのも事実です。開発手法が確立されてない場合、規模が... 続きを読む

naoyaのはてなダイアリー - はてなブックマークの裏側その後

2006/10/20 このエントリーをはてなブックマークに追加 414 users Instapaper Pocket Tweet Facebook Share Evernote Clip naoya perl article free http

まるごとPerl! Vol.1 で執筆させていただいたはてなブックマークのシステムに関する記事が ThinkIT で読めるようになりました。記事全体を何回かにわけて掲載していただいています。まるごとPerlの記事なのですが、実は Perl のことはあまり触れていなくてはてなのサーバー運用概論みたいは話が主なところです。http://www.thinkit.co.jp/free/article/06... 続きを読む

[ThinkIT] 第1回:Inside Hatena Bookmark (1/2)

2006/10/18 このエントリーをはてなブックマークに追加 188 users Instapaper Pocket Tweet Facebook Share Evernote Clip Inside Hatena Bookmark

筆者が勤務する株式会社はてなが提供するある一つのインターネットサービスを題材に、LAMP(Linux+Apache+MySQL+Perl)でのアプリケーション開発や、負荷分散について述べるという発表でした。はてなで提供しているサービスには、はてなブックマーク以外にもはてなダイアリー(注2)のような月間何億PV(Page View)もある大きなサービスもあります。はてなブックマークはそれらに比較する... 続きを読む

[ThinkIT] 第1回:Railsが注目されている理由 (1/3)

2006/05/24 このエントリーをはてなブックマークに追加 62 users Instapaper Pocket Tweet Facebook Share Evernote Clip Rails PHP Ruby製 概要 以下

RailsはDevid Heinemeier Hansson氏(以下、Hansson氏)が中心となって作成を続けているRuby製のオープンソースWebアプリケーションフレームワークです。まずはその概要について少し探ってみましょう。 Railsは、2003年の夏にHansson氏が作成を開始して、2004年にはじめて一般に公開されました。 それまでは「すぐに作れるけどゴチャゴチャしがちなPHPと、き... 続きを読む

[ThinkIT] 第1回:Ajaxとは (1/3)

2006/03/02 このエントリーをはてなブックマークに追加 26 users Instapaper Pocket Tweet Facebook Share Evernote Clip Ajax スクロールホイール インタラクション カーソル 上下

まずは、Ajaxが生まれた背景をおさえる必要がある。そのためにはAjaxとは切り離せないインタラクション・デザインに触れておかなければならない。 読者の皆様の中にも、Apple社の「iPod」で音楽を楽しんでいる方は多いと思う。 iPodのディスプレイの下のスクロールホイールを指で回すと、すぐに反応して画面上のカーソルが上下に動く。スクロールホイールを速く回すほど、カーソルの移動は速くなる。中央の... 続きを読む

[ThinkIT] 第1回:Webアプリケーションフレームワークとは (1/4)

2005/06/09 このエントリーをはてなブックマークに追加 143 users Instapaper Pocket Tweet Facebook Share Evernote Clip Webアプリケーションフレームワーク

近年のWebアプリケーション開発は大規模化が進み、基幹システムなどの一角を担うまでになってきています。また、Webアプリケーション開発はレガシーなシステム開発に比べて手間のかかる部分が多いにも関わらず、開発にかけられる工数は短縮化の傾向にあります。 そのため、案件の大規模化で開発に携わる人数も増える傾向にあり、開発チームの各々がWebアプリケーションのライブラリを別々に制作してしまい、同様の機能を... 続きを読む

hori-uchi.com: SledgeによるWebアプリケーションフレームワーク入門

2005/06/08 このエントリーをはてなブックマークに追加 15 users Instapaper Pocket Tweet Facebook Share Evernote Clip Sledge hori-uchi.com フレームワーク

[ThinkIT] 第1回:Webアプリケーションフレームワークとは (1/4) SledgeによるWebアプリケーションフレームワーク入門という連載がThinkITでスタートしたようです。 Sledgeは使いこなせればすごく便利なフレームワークだと思いますが、ドキュメントが少ないので、さぁフレームワークを導入しようとなったときにちょっと手を出しにくいなのかなぁって気がします。 なので、こういうわ... 続きを読む

 
(1 - 11 / 11件)